Scientific Background:
Corey is a scientist at the Gatorade Sports Science Institute in Bradenton, Florida. Corey completed his master’s degree at Illinois State University in exercise physiology where he was a graduate teaching assistant and taught various sport and activity courses. Prior to joining GSSI, Corey worked at Fitbit and Google as a research scientist and technical program manager. Corey organized and led validation efforts for various health sensors on wearable devices. In his spare time he loves training for triathlons and spending time with his wife and dog.
